CAMELEY DAYS 18/1
CAMELEY DAYS at 18/1, Chris Dwyer and Marco Ghiani, is the one that stands out. He won by 3.25 lengths and was raised only 5lb for it, leaving 4.8lb in hand and has already won around this track.
The risk is FAUSTUS, the only confirmed front-runner here — front-runners at this track win 1.9 times their share of these races, and an uncontested lead could be decisive.
The dangers are DAVORGE NATION at 33/1 (went close off this mark) and FAUSTUS at 11/4 (a course winner).
